Demolition

Since we have the dumpster anyway from replacing the garage roof we decided to go ahead and tear out two rooms upstairs that we'd like to remodel. One will be Abby's room when Astronaut arrives and the other is our room.

It's been a huge mess but we have just about all the plaster knocked down, and we're getting close cleaning it all up. We still need to take down the lath, and potentially remove the carpet. Since Wednesday is our last day with the dumpster we've been working several hours a night to finish up.

We uncovered some water damage in the ceiling of Abby's new room that clearly had been covered very recently. At least the previous owners were the type of people who did things right. We also discovered, perhaps not surprisingly, that our exterior walls are completely un-insulated. Maybe now we can start to make a little dent in those winter heating bills.

On Friday, Saturday, and Sunday, Adam and his dad tore off, repaired, and replaced the roof on our garage. It ended up being a lot more work than they had originally thought, since there were 4 or 5 layers of shingles and some termite damage that had to be repaired, but by noon on Sunday they were completely finished! Of course, there was still a lot of clean up to do. So many shingles!

Lucy's Trip to the Vet

Poor little Lucy. We took her to the vet for her yearly checkup this week, and they told us that she had an ear infection in each ear. Apparently for a dog, they get rid of that by just scraping it out, so they got her all drugged up on doggie morphine and scraped out her ears for us. It was pretty sad - she was so out of it for the rest of the day. At one point, Adam tested her with "Do you want to go for a walk?" and she perked up for maybe a second, and then her eyes rolled back into her head and she went back to sleep. The worst part is that for 10 days, twice a day we have to clean and apply ointment to her ears, which she absolutley hates. Adam and I both have some battle scars from sitting on her and trying to keep her down to put the medicine in her ears. That medicine will be done in a few days, but she also got a lifetime prescription for Benedryl. Apparently the reason she was biting herself so much was because she had allergies. So it's always a battle to get her to take the pill, but it seems to be working out for her.
